    If your hcg was a 2 then you can expect it to be zero very soon if it's not already. The time it takes to get to 0 varies widely and depends on so many factors: how far along, what your levels were to begin with, if the miscarriage is complete (meaning if all the tissue was passed), and just you as an individual. But I feel very optimistic that you are so close to zero already. Many doctors simply test to make sure you're below 5 and don't worry after that.
